It is in such situations not infrequently as much as 40 ft. high and spreads its branches, with their thick, dark-green foliage, over a wide area (compare 2Samuel 18:9,14; Ecclesiasticus 24:16). In the Bible, the Hebrew term that refers to the terebinth tree is the feminine noun elah, which translators often confused with the masculine elln, meaning oak. Besides the terebinth (Pistacia terebinthus), in the Holy Land there are also the following species of the same genus: the sheeps tongue (P. atlntica), the Afghanistan Pistacia (P. khinjuk), the mastic (P. lentiscus) and theP. saportae. The Terebinth is a dioecious tree, meaning that there are separate male and female trees. The terebinth, which belongs to the anacardiceas family, is native to the west Mediterranean, but it has spread eastwards to Greece, Turkey, Syria and Israel, and it is very resistant to drought.
